Title: The Innovative Contributions of Panjian Li

Introduction

Panjian Li is a notable inventor based in Fort Wayne, IN (US), recognized for his significant contributions to the field of biomedical engineering. With a total of 7 patents, he has developed innovative solutions that enhance the functionality and effectiveness of implantable medical devices.

Latest Patents

One of his latest patents is the "Strontium-substituted apatite coating." This invention involves an implantable article that includes a biocompatible substrate and a bioactive strontium-substituted calcium phosphate ceramic apatite coating. This coating is chemically bonded to at least a portion of the surface of the biocompatible substrate. The strontium-substituted calcium phosphate ceramic apatite coating features nanopores, nanocrystals, and strontium ions, which inhibit bone resorption in vitro and enhance bone formation in vivo. As a result, the implantable article exhibits enhanced fixation and bone ingrowth.

Another significant patent is for "Implants with textured surface and methods for producing the same." This invention provides compositions and methods for preparing a metal substrate with a uniform textured surface that has a plurality of indentations in the nanometer and micrometer range. The textured surface is created by exposing the substrate to an etching fluid that includes a hydrogen halide acid and/or an oxyacid, a chloride-containing compound, and an oxidizing agent. This method can be performed at ambient temperature without damaging the metal elements on the substrate surface. The textured surface improves the adherence of coatings or cells, enhances protein retention, and encourages bone in-growth.
